POSITION OVERVIEW
We are seeking a candidate who's passionate about fashion apparel & accessory trends, pop culture and streetwear-inspired. The Product Designer brings concepts and ideas to life! Driven by a passion for trend and innovation, they research, ideate and create concepts for licensed accessories. They use visual presentation tools to share their ideas with peers, clients, development partners and customers. By leveraging their influence and product knowledge, they build consensus and bring new and unique styles to the marketplace everyday.
RESPONSIBILITIES
- Define product goals with design management, peers, clients, customers, and manufacturing partners(stakeholders).
- Ideate constantly, bringing relevant concepts to the table. Communicate vision and partner with stakeholders
- Create and manage products within product lifecycle management system (PLM)
- Know the market: continuously study the competitive set and key client retailers (in-store and online). Document and keep detailed research on current customers and competitors.
- Keep pulse of consumer reviews for design solutions and opportunity.
- Stay on top of product, licensed and pop culture trends. Understand timing and integrate into product concepts and designs.
- Address and manage feedback from all stakeholders. Develop design solution which accommodate best intent while maintaining the integrity of the design.
- Develop accurate tech packs, with clear communication on sample expectations.
- Review and comment on all product samples with vendors, updating specs and instructions as needed to met final product expectations.
- Support and assist with presentations as needed.
